    U.S. Marine Corps Cpl. Jonathan Ellis, a native of North Carolina and a low altitude air defense gunner with 3rd Littoral Anti-Air Battalion, 3rd Marine Littoral Regiment, 3rd Marine Division, familiarizes Philippine Marines with Shore Based Air Defense Battalion with a FIM-92 Stinger on Naval Station Leovigildo Gantioqui, Philippines, April 26, 2024. U.S. Marines with 3rd LAAB and Philippine Marines with SBAD Battalion conducted low altitude air defense training as part of Balikatan 24, an annual exercise between the Armed Forces of the Philippines and the U.S. military designed to strengthen bilateral interoperability, capabilities, trust, and cooperation built over decades of shared experiences.
